Understanding Casino Licensing and Regulation
One of the most critical aspects of choosing an online casino is verifying its licensing and regulatory status. A legitimate online casino will be licensed by a reputable regulatory body, such as the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C), the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), or the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A). These bodies impose strict standards on operators, ensuring fair play, player protection, and responsible gambling practices. Without a valid license, a casino operates in a legal grey area, and players risk losing their funds or encountering unfair game outcomes. Always check the casino’s website for licensing information, typically found in the footer. You can also verify the license’s validity by visiting the regulator’s website.
The Role of Independent Auditing
Beyond licensing, reputable online casinos undergo regular independent audits by third-party organizations like e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) and iTech Labs. These audits assess the fairness of the casino's games, specifically the Random Number Generators (RNGs) that determine the outcomes of each spin or deal. A positive audit report confirms that the games are truly random and unbiased, providing players with confidence in the integrity of the casino. Look for the eCOGRA or iTech Labs seal of approval on the casino's website – it’s a strong indicator of reliability and transparency. These assessments delve into payout percentages and ensure compliance with industry standards.

The Importance of Reputable Software Providers
The software providers powering an online casino are just as important as the variety of games offered. Leading software developers like NetEnt, Microgaming, Play’n GO, and Evolution Gaming are renowned for their innovative game designs, high-quality graphics, and fair gameplay. These providers utilize advanced RNGs and undergo rigorous testing to ensure their games are unbiased and reliable. A casino partnering with reputable software providers signals a commitment to quality and player satisfaction. Furthermore, these companies regularly release new and engaging titles, keeping the gaming experience fresh and exciting.
- NetEnt: Known for visually stunning slots like Starburst and Gonzo’s Quest.
- Microgaming: A pioneer in online gaming, offering a vast portfolio of slots and progressive jackpot games.
- Play’n GO: Creators of popular titles like Book of Dead and Reactoonz.
- Evolution Gaming: The leading provider of live dealer games, offering a realistic casino experience.

Bonus Structures and Wagering Requirements
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These can range from welcome bonuses to de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can be enticing, it's cr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ions, particularly the wagering requirements.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money you must bet before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. A high wagering requirement can make it difficult to actually cash out bonus funds. For example, a 30x wagering requirement on a ÂŁ100 bonus means you must wager ÂŁ3000 before withdrawing any winnings.
Understanding Bonus Types and Their Restrictions
Different types of bonuses come with different restrictions. For instance, some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may have a maximum withdrawal limit. It's essential to read the fine print carefully before claiming any bonus offer. Pay attention to the expiration date of the bonus, as unclaimed bonuses typically expire after a certain period. Also, be aware of any game weightings, which determine how much each game contributes towards meeting the wagering requirements.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ute a smaller percentage. Always prioritize bonuses with reasonable wagering requirements and clear terms and conditions.
- Welcome Bonus: Offered to new players upon signing up.
- Deposit Match Bonus: The casino matches a percentage of your deposit.
- Free Spins: Allow you to spin the reels of a slot game for free.
- Loyalty Program: Rewards players for their continued patronage.

Payment Methods and Security Measures
A secure and convenient payment system is paramount when engaging in online casino gaming. Reputable casinos offer a variety of payment methods, including credit/deb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), bank transfers, and increasingly, cryptocurrencies. Look for casinos that utilize SSL encryption technology to protect your financial information during transactions. SSL encryption scrambles your data, making it unreadable to unauthorized parties. The presence of a padlock icon in your browser's address bar indicates that the website is using SSL encryption. Furthermore, casinos should employ robust fraud prevention measures to detect and prevent fraudulent activities.
Withdrawal processes should be transparent and efficient. Casinos should clearly state their withdrawal processing times and any associated fees. Be aware that withdrawals may require identity verification, such as providing a copy of your passport or driver's license, to comply with anti-money laundering regulations. Choosing a casino with a proven track record of secure and timely payments is essential for a worry-free gaming experience.
Responsible Gambling and Support Resources
Responsible gambling is a crucial aspect of enjoying online casinos. It’s important to set limits on your spending and time spent gaming. Many casinos offer tools to help you manage your g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ow you to restrict the amount of money you can deposit within a given period. Loss limits cap the amount of money you can wager over a specific timeframe. Self-exclusion allows you to temporarily block yourself from accessing the casino. If you feel like your gambling is becoming a problem, seek help from organizations dedicated to responsible gambling, such as GamCare and BeGambleAware.
